Received: by 2002:a6b:fb09:0:0:0:0:0 with SMTP id h9csp241816iog; Wed, 29 Jun 2022 23:10:45 -0700 (PDT) X-Google-Smtp-Source: AGRyM1u+e8ZeihuLhUzo7gccCsqRxUvq7q6Hou/hrIQ611dodj/cHvOKePLX0reiho6ylq2tXqiR X-Received: by 2002:a50:fd16:0:b0:435:9170:8e2c with SMTP id i22-20020a50fd16000000b0043591708e2cmr9337961eds.216.1656569445100; Wed, 29 Jun 2022 23:10:45 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1656569445; cv=none; d=google.com; s=arc-20160816; b=Ws1bDld4NS+YrEhQyr4rLAe3mt03ThUo8Xomdx2c6DPuRxBljZpQWOVndFVTyUlguL +4dl4nq3iTKwidOH2i2xrASQFGHfRjECiho8fC+JNLw5VsWJVftqsgZM6LNHuYjyLkVN k6Ohn17uPSzEjTWKKOlpj7hwocLrvnUKZleYpVhGz9X5Fgl7wQZzXZp9sN86Bj50Vgkx 0tqT1WpQJlydpBx3poctXg2RdGDvYYM7WkOQinlfzuzJut4LM97ITl7GXbYk3Y4I1grn 3Pd64LWfDhJE0HJ/SxwAw8eJmCKoXPRIYLyf8+Up/tKp1ay5VFySyIrSIEzm8fcVGq8G J2mw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:references:in-reply-to:message-id:date:subject :cc:to:from; bh=nA4b47P9xmk9k89qUggvQ7aAQq/hlP1zqa2LZf0FdG0=; b=YJOZYR8im2x6cRYqpP+a58ZOztfCAUFtJJoG3qLMHb18VFYWuV7nJ0GjER0qvPFLar teKlYSerTcA3CUx2V3Rlo7iiG0C2tpx/vIFWeBiqoBDnPuIaNFm4/zsJAIKGAZgdUIYk EPaKcibr7hBnsHuiZNgiLpthQ2wg8IVGyqVsuZQ59DRz/6z1QAoHZ/XaE+MRZ1w6zC/1 PH6d8T+jtVgSkYDxUpCwHyUbRjT+NBOu8MH0riqqeIc5lOOgvcACI0EGCtUU6F8FZybw OUoSt625vTwMAAda7qR/IXQe3itf4N4qAkQMxftfl/vhqj6YE7NFnhhtM8yJbgtdWo9Q 1Igw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=nxp.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id s2-20020a1709062ec200b006fee1b3070csi5778226eji.553.2022.06.29.23.10.19; Wed, 29 Jun 2022 23:10:45 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=nxp.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S232597AbiF3Fyk (ORCPT + 99 others); Thu, 30 Jun 2022 01:54:40 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:40104 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229891AbiF3FyY (ORCPT ); Thu, 30 Jun 2022 01:54:24 -0400 Received: from inva020.nxp.com (inva020.nxp.com [92.121.34.13]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id E441E2D1CF; Wed, 29 Jun 2022 22:54:20 -0700 (PDT) Received: from inva020.nxp.com (localhost [127.0.0.1]) by inva020.eu-rdc02.nxp.com (Postfix) with ESMTP id F0F111A09C7; Thu, 30 Jun 2022 07:54:18 +0200 (CEST) Received: from aprdc01srsp001v.ap-rdc01.nxp.com (aprdc01srsp001v.ap-rdc01.nxp.com [165.114.16.16]) by inva020.eu-rdc02.nxp.com (Postfix) with ESMTP id B39091A06F8; Thu, 30 Jun 2022 07:54:18 +0200 (CEST) Received: from localhost.localdomain (shlinux2.ap.freescale.net [10.192.224.44]) by aprdc01srsp001v.ap-rdc01.nxp.com (Postfix) with ESMTP id E527E180222B; Thu, 30 Jun 2022 13:54:16 +0800 (+08) From: Shengjiu Wang To: nicoleotsuka@gmail.com, Xiubo.Lee@gmail.com, festevam@gmail.com, shengjiu.wang@gmail.com, lgirdwood@gmail.com, broonie@kernel.org, perex@perex.cz, tiwai@suse.com, alsa-devel@alsa-project.org, robh+dt@kernel.org, krzk+dt@kernel.org, devicetree@vger.kernel.org Cc: linuxppc-dev@lists.ozlabs.org, linux-kernel@vger.kernel.org Subject: [PATCH 5/6] ASoC: dt-bindings: fsl_spdif: Add two PLL clock source Date: Thu, 30 Jun 2022 13:39:13 +0800 Message-Id: <1656567554-32122-6-git-send-email-shengjiu.wang@nxp.com>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1656567554-32122-1-git-send-email-shengjiu.wang@nxp.com> References: <1656567554-32122-1-git-send-email-shengjiu.wang@nxp.com> X-Virus-Scanned: ClamAV using ClamSMTP X-Spam-Status: No, score=-4.2 required=5.0 tests=BAYES_00,RCVD_IN_DNSWL_MED,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Add two PLL clock source, they are the parent clocks of root clock one is for 8kHz series rates, another one is for 11kHz series rates. They are optional clocks, if there are such clocks, then driver can switch between them for supporting more accurate rates. Signed-off-by: Shengjiu Wang --- Documentation/devicetree/bindings/sound/fsl,spdif.yaml |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/Documentation/devicetree/bindings/sound/fsl,spdif.yaml b/Documentation/devicetree/bindings/sound/fsl,spdif.yaml index f226ec13167a..1d64e8337aa4 100644 --- a/Documentation/devicetree/bindings/sound/fsl,spdif.yaml +++ b/Documentation/devicetree/bindings/sound/fsl,spdif.yaml @@ -58,6 +58,8 @@ properties: slave of the Shared Peripheral Bus and when two or more bus masters (CPU, DMA or DSP) try to access it. This property is optional depending on the SoC design. + - description: PLL clock source for 8kHz series rate, optional. + - description: PLL clock source for 11khz series rate, optional. minItems: 9 clock-names: @@ -72,6 +74,8 @@ properties: - const: rxtx6 - const: rxtx7 - const: spba + - const: pll8k + - const: pll11k minItems: 9 big-endian: -- 2.17.1